Check out Gtalkr.com if you want a browser (Flash-based) interface to Google Talk. Gtalkr allows you to use Google Talk in any Internet connected PC.

Web interface for Google Talk

The service, however, goes beyond providing a browser interface to Google Talk-it enhances it by making conversations searchable and adding an interface to label and star your conversations. GTalkr also provides you with a window to your GMail inbox.

And as with browser interfaces, you wouldn’t know if you receive a new message if you’re working in another window because the icon in the taskbar won’t flash (unless you download a client). If you want a browser interface to other IM clients, check out Meebo. (From del.icio.us)
